Mohali: The Indian team has done wonders in the Mohali Test. Team India has captured the first match of the Test series played between Sri Lanka and India (IND vs SL 1st Test). India won this match by an innings and 222 runs. Ravindra Jadeja also took four wickets in Sri Lanka’s follow-on innings, while Ravindrachandra Ashwin took 4 wickets in this innings, breaking Kapil Dev’s record. Along with this, Ashwin also completed 435 wickets. With this win, India took a 1-0 lead in the two-Test series.
With this victory, Rohit Sharma’s Test captaincy tenure also started tremendously. Along with this, Team India also gave the gift of victory in the 100th Test to former captain Virat Kohli. The single-handed Indian all-rounder Ravindra Jadeja overshadowed Sri Lanka. After playing record innings, he was also seen bowling brilliantly.

Talking about the match, the Indian team won the toss and decided to bat first. Where Ravindra Jadeja scored a brilliant 175 runs in the first innings from India’s side and India scored 574 runs for 8 wickets, after which Team India declared the innings. Then Sri Lanka team got out for 174 runs in reply. Later, the Indian team gave a follow-on, in response to which the Sri Lankan team could not stand in front of India and fell behind by 222 runs.
